    I don't think many people will actually 'expect' to receive this item.

    However, you are missing the point about the anger and the wish to complain / take this matter further. Laws, rules and regulations are in place to protect both sellers and consumers. What this seller appears to have done is to have acted dishonestly in their email cancelling the order by stating they didn't even sell the item, and this can be demonstrated by screenshots of their own website etc., selling the exact same item..

    If there were no such laws etc in place then what it is to stop a multitude of online sellers falsely advertising goods at bargain prices, collecting the money, claiming an error and refunding the money. Seems harmless enough. However, in such cases the seller has now had thousands, possibly hundreds of thousands of pounds in their bank account for a few days before refunding it. That's one way of making money I suppose! The laws are in place to protect us from scams like these.

    I am not saying this instance was a scam. It may well have been a genuine error, but if it was the seller should have been honest. It is the dishonesty and taking buyers for fools that is really angering people.

    I have seen occasions on here when apparent bargains have been snapped up, only for it to be a genuine misprice. In cases where the seller has been honest and apologised the forum members accept it and move on to the next possible bargain. The irritation and anger arises when sellers think they can make anything up to get out of a contract.
